Transaction 83bf6a6897b7ac755391b695732729fa18451c734921918e31dc3df859969232
1 Input
1 Output
-
83bf6a6897b7ac755391b695732729fa18451c734921918e31dc3df859969232:0
- value
- 964400
- script pubkey
- OP_0 OP_PUSHBYTES_20 b2731bf0c7ffe56e80a68e1af5edb666f7789bd2
- address
- bc1qkfe3hux8lljkaq9x3cd0tmdkvmmh3x7j0afm0w